Diagnosing Problems with Motorized Entry Systems
When diagnosing issues with automated access barriers, start by noting any unusual sounds or slow operation, as these could signal mechanical friction or worn-out parts. Check control panels for error codes or flashing lights, since these usually indicate electrical issues or sensor problems. Inspect remote transmitters and wall switches for depleted batteries or wiring problems, since weak signal transmission can lead to malfunctions. Make sure safety beams and limit switches are clean and correctly aligned to avoid unexpected stops or reversals.
- Always verify the voltage at the motor terminals before assuming the motor has failed
- Inspect limit switches for proper alignment and secure connections
- Use a clamp meter to identify current surges that suggest mechanical binding
- Pay attention to relay clicks to quickly spot problems with the control board’s output
- Test the safety sensors by placing a familiar object in their detection area

Home Gate System Safety Guidelines
Home entry barriers should include obstacle detection sensors to avoid accidentally trapping people or animals. Manual release systems allow access during power outages or system failures. Warning lights and audible alerts can enhance awareness for approaching vehicles and pedestrians. Robust fencing and secure, tamper-resistant controls strengthen perimeter security and deter unauthorized access.

Guide to Fixing Electric Driveway Gates
Troubleshooting automated entryways typically requires examining the control circuits, mechanical linkages, and safety sensors for faults or indications of deterioration. Resolving the issue may require recalibrating the limit switches or replacing actuators to ensure proper movement and closure. Reliable operation can be hindered by power outages, environmental factors, or physical blockages, requiring specific adjustments or replacement of components. Regular cleaning and proper lubrication of all moving parts help prevent premature failures and extend the lifespan of the access barrier system.

Guaranteeing Consistent Performance of Automated Gate Mechanisms
Routine scrutiny of automated entryways can unveil hidden vulnerabilities before they escalate into costly breakdowns. Durable components shield mechanisms from moisture and extreme temperatures, helping them last longer. Surge protectors and voltage regulators protect sensitive circuits from damage caused by electrical fluctuations. Using appropriate lubricants on moving parts reduces friction, lessens wear, and ensures smooth functioning.
